BMW ALPINA XD3

The new BMW ALPINA XD3


Unparalleled Performance

The engine delivers 285* kW (388* hp) over an impressively wide bandwidth ranging from 4000* to 5000* rpm and delivers a maximum torque of 770* Nm.

Quad-Turbo

Drivetrain based on the state-of-the-art BMW 3.0-liter straight-six engine with four turbochargers and common-rail high-pressure direct injection.

No Boundaries

Performance oriented all-wheel drive transmits power to all four wheels. Based on the intelligent BMW xDrive system and featuring an ALPINA specific torque distribution, it guarantees maximum traction, neutral driving dynamics and high levels of safety.

The new BMW ALPINA XD3 builds on the great success of its predecessor, taking performance, driving dynamics and versatility to a new level.


Best-In-Segment

Accelerating from 0 to 100 km/h in just 4.6* seconds and on to a top speed of 266* km/h means the new BMW ALPINA XD3 is best-in-segment.

Driving Experience Control

The Driving Experience Control switch allows the driver to change between different vehicle set-ups at the push of a button – from Sport+ through to Comfort+.

Superior Handling and Dynamics

ALPINA sport suspension with electronically adjustable dampers together with an active rear limited slip differential ensures superior handling and dynamics without compromising ride comfort.

...8-Speed Sport-Automatic Transmission with ALPINA SWITCH-TRONIC

 

The new ZF 8-Speed Sport-Automatic Transmission with ALPINA SWITCH-TRONIC harmonises perfectly with the powerful drivetrain, offering both a very comfortable and smooth or decidedly sporty and dynamic operation.

World Harmonised Light Vehicle Test Procedure (WLTP)

From September 2017 onwards, the WLTP (Worldwide Harmonized Light-Duty Vehicles Test Procedure) will gradually replace the current NEDC (New European Driving Cycle) as the test procedure for measuring motor vehicle fuel consumption and CO2 emissions. From September 2018 all motor vehicles will be certified and measured according to WLTP. Due to a significantly more dynamic driving cycle, the WLTP more realistically reflects real driving behaviour than the NEDC. Despite there being no change in a vehicle’s real fuel consumption, the new WLTP and its associated driving cycle will result in higher fuel consumption and CO2 emissions values being measured.
